In most cases we don't have a useful networked source of such files.
The desktop installer mostly works by copying a pre-constructed
filesystem, not by unpacking .debs, so we can't just use
archive.ubuntu.com. So I doubt that this is implementable without a
huge amount of infrastructure work - sor
The fakeraid signatures are located at the end of the disk and can be
removed safely since you are not using them. You should do so before
they cause any more problems. If the disk has a fakeraid signature on
it, it is an error to use it outside of dmraid.
